Responsibilities:

Essential Duties: Under the supervision of a commanding officer, is responsible for the protection of life and property, suppression of crime, enforcement of laws and ordinances, preservation of peace, and traffic direction. Work may require performance of hazardous tasks under emergency and/or arduous conditions, which involve physical and mental stress. Weekends, holidays and rotating shifts are required.

To be considered a Lateral Deputy you must meet these minimum requirements:

Certified by the Washington State Criminal Justice Training Commission as a qualified law enforcement officer; and Successfully completed probationary period inclusive with two (2) years regular service with a bona fide government law enforcement agency; or If you live outside Washington, you must be Certified as a law enforcement officer and meet the Washington State Criminal Justice Training Commission WAC Requirements for lateral entry, be sent to the WSCJTC for the equivalency training: and Meets all other minimum qualifications required of entry level applicants.

  

Candidates that qualify, must score a minimum of 75% on the oral examination. Those applicants who are eligible for veteran’s preference will receive 5 or 10 percent based on eligibility status.

All candidates are subject to physical agility/performance test, a background investigation, polygraph test, psychological examination and physical examination.
